DuPont today announced it has introduced DuPont's8482; Active Layer (http://www2.dupont.com/Active_Layer/en_US/index.html) RS renewably sourced moisture barrier films for use in carpet cushioning.
Active Layer RS films contain a minimum of 20 percent renewably sourced content by weight, derived from naturally occurring fatty acids and replaces existing moisture barrier films that
are entirely petroleum-based. The product'ss initial application is in carpet cushioning from Carpenter Company, one of the largest producers of carpet cushioning in the United States.
As a key element of Carpenter'ss EnviroStep's8482; carpet cushioning technology, DuPont's8482; Active Layer RS moisture barrier film is laminated to the top surface of the cushion to
prevent spills or liquids from soaking in. This makes it possible to pull spills back to the surface - eliminating damage to the sub-floor, preventing recurring stains and preventing the
cushion from harboring permanent odors.

DuPont's8482; Active Layer RS moisture barrier film is the latest renewably sourced offering to the North America carpet cushion market. Mohawk SmartStrand's174; with DuPont's8482;
Sorona's174; (http://www2.dupont.com/Sorona/en_US/) renewably sourced polymer is a line of residential carpet that contains 37 percent
renewable content by weight. This line of residential carpet provides a unique combination of both performance and environmental benefits. Performance benefits include exceptional
softness, crush resistance and durability in addition to permanent, built-in stain resistance that will never wash or wear off. The carpet has a better environmental footprint than
traditional nylon 6 carpets with less energy used and fewer greenhouse gas emissions emitted during manufacturing. As a result, if only 20 percent of the residential carpet sold in the
United States was made with DuPont's8482; Sorona's174;, the energy equivalent of approximately 50 million gallons of gasoline per year could be saved.1
